Research Projects:
Current
Previous
MPTCP for (V2I) communication: Investigating the use
of MPTCP for vehicule to infrastucture comminucation,
using 802.11p/WAVE and 3G (2013).
DiffuseWRT :
Port of statistical traffic classifier
DIFFUSE
for OpenWRT (2012).
ANGEL :
Automated Network Games Enhancement
Layer (2006-2007)
DSTC :
Dynamic Self-Learning Traffic
Classification (2005-2006)
